Yeah, Bryan, I question going from a Normandy to a Yamaha to a Buffet. The "feel" of different brands is definitely different, and this should be a consideration.
I would suggest that you stick with the Leblanc-made stuff since you already have played one for some years (caveat: I do like Leblanc hardware). But if you -- like many others -- just won't be satisfied without a Buffet, try to get there more smoothly. I don't know how the Schreiber-made (E11) and French-made Buffets stack up, feel-wise. Presuming the new R-13 Prstige in your future is a must, maybe you'd be better off with a used R-13 until you get the new one. It would likely have better retention of its value than the E11, anyway.
